Google Sync (gmail push) not updating inbox??
I have an iphone 3g ulocked on tmobile. I installed google sync which updates my contacts and calendars. But when I use the mail.app on my iphone, it doesn't sync my mail box. I have new messages in my gmail account (i can view them through mobile safari) but my mail.app when i open it just says, "connecting" or "checking for new mail" and then doesn't download the messages in my mailbox. Sometimes it will download the news messages, but it's not until like 3 or 4 hours after i get them.
Any ideas? Just something on google's end? or is it me?

SOLUTION: I had to disable my the other gmail account on the phone to get it to work. As soon as I disabled it google sync worked fine. push emails work too. MAKE SURE YOU ARE ONLY RUNNING GOOGLE SYNC AND NOT ANOTHER GMAIL ACCOUNT (that fetches) IN THE SAME TIME.
